一种工业软件多租户数据隔离的实现方法

基本信息

申请号 CN202011608173.3 申请日 -
公开(公告)号 CN112597169A 公开(公告)日 2021-04-02
申请公布号 CN112597169A 申请公布日 2021-04-02
分类号 G06F16/242(2019.01)I;G06F16/22(2019.01)I;G06F16/2455(2019.01)I 分类 计算;推算;计数;
发明人 张永文;杨磊;季东滨;李红勇 申请(专利权)人 山东恒远智能科技有限公司
代理机构 烟台上禾知识产权代理事务所(普通合伙) 代理人 赵加鑫
地址 264006山东省烟台市经济技术开发区万寿山路5号内1号楼301室、303室
法律状态 -

摘要

摘要 本发明公开了一种工业软件多租户数据隔离的实现方法,利用过滤器技术获取用户访问数据的原始SQL语句,判断其是否是要操作需要隔离的数据库表,若是,则通过自定义的规则修改SQL语句并执行,从而实现了自动对多租户数据添加标签的目的,大幅度提高了给数据贴标签的效率,并确保了准确度。本方法灵活高效,仅需要少量的配置工作就可以实现自动对SQL脚本添加租户标签,实现了工业软件多租户数据的高效隔离。